The Play-Doh Magic Swirl Ice Cream Shoppe by Hasbro is a great toy for children ages 3 and up, but may require some adult help.

Play-Doh has been a go-to rainy-day toy for decades, and the Magic Swirl Ice Cream Shoppe is among the latest products in Hasbro’s arsenal for parents looking to keep kids busy.

Magic Swirl Ice Cream Shoppe Basics

Hasbro’s Play-Doh Magic Swirl Ice Cream Shoppe sells for $10 and up at most major retailers and online stores. This toy is recommended for children ages 3 and up. The Magic Swirl Ice Cream Shoppe comes with four cans of Play-Doh, one of which is a special “sprinkle” Play-Doh that is white and has glitter pieces in it. The set includes two plastic ice-cream cones, two clear plastic ice-cream dishes, two spoons, one “serving” spoon and one cake mold. Set up before use involves snapping three different parts into the base: the sprinkle maker, the ice-cream dispenser and the whipped-cream maker.

How to Play with the Magic Swirl Ice Cream Shoppe

There are several different ways children can play with the Play-Doh Magic Swirl Ice Cream Shoppe. Children can load the ice-cream dispenser with Play-Doh, push down on the plunger and dispense ice cream into the cones or cups. Both snap into the base below the dispenser and turn automatically as the plunger is pressed. There are two choices for which shape ice-cream comes out of the dispenser.

Children can put Play-Doh in the sprinkle maker, twist on the crank and then turn the handle to make “sprinkles” to add to their ice-cream cones or sundaes. They can also load Play-Doh into a whipped cream maker that requires pushing a plunger down to force star-shaped "whipped cream" out the bottom. In addition to ice cream, whipped cream and sprinkle makers, there are miniature food molds all over the toy. Children can make cookies, candies, rolls and more simply by pressing Play-Doh into the molds.

Ice Cream Shoppe is Great for Imaginative Play

The Play-Doh Magic Swirl Ice Cream Shoppe is a very reasonably priced toy that comes with several accessories. There are enough accessories for more than one child to play at a time and there are three different play areas. All these choices make for a toy that can hold children’s attention. When they become bored with one part they can move on to another, or pretend they are making snakes. The variety of food molds adds to the imaginative fun.

Children Ages 3 and Up May Need Adult Help

Although the Magic Swirl Ice Cream Shoppe is a great toy for imaginative play, there are a few parts of the product that could be improved. For example, there are many miniature food molds, but they are extremely tiny. Younger children may have a hard time handling the molded foods without mashing them since they are so small.

Small children may also have a hard time pressing the plunger on the ice-cream dispenser without standing on a chair. The toy stands rather tall off a table and leverage is required to push the plunger. The large size also makes it a challenge to organize the toy and supplies.

Although the toy is recommended for children as young as 3 years old, the sprinkle maker is a sophisticated toy for children so young. Loading the Play-Doh is easy, but the crank has to be screwed on to make sprinkles. Perhaps most challenging for young children to understand is that the part that pushes the Play-Doh down into the sprinkle maker has to be unscrewed to the uppermost position to screw on the crank. While children should be supervised while playing, busy parents who rely on Play-Doh to keep kids occupied while preparing dinner may find themselves stopping often to help attach the sprinkle maker’s crank.

The Magic Swirl Ice Cream Shoppe works best with very fresh Play-Doh, but the sprinkle maker turns Play-Doh into little bits that dry out quickly. Children who play with the toy for an hour or more may find much of the Play-Doh needs to be discarded because it has dried. And the Magic Swirl Ice Cream Shoppe is not a good choice for parents who like to keep the Play-Doh colors from mixing. Topping ice-cream with whipped cream, cranking out sprinkles and making food molds all encourage mixing the Play-Doh colors.

The Play-Doh Magic Swirl Ice Cream Shoppe is a toy that encourages extensive imaginative play in children but may require adult help for younger kids.
